MARTHA JANE (MORLEY) SALES
Martha passed at the River Valley Rehabilitation Care Center in Del Norte, CO where she had resided since March 2019. There she developed many close/loving relationships. She was 73 years old when she went to be with her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. She loved her Jesus! She fought a long, hard battle against diabetes and dementia.
Her grandpa was a homesteader in southeastern Colorado. He married an Indian and had seven children, 4 boys & 3 girls; they lived in a house with dirt floors, no indoor plumbing or water. Martha spent her early years on a ranch near that area where she too had no indoor bathroom facilities, and water from a huge water tower container. She shared many adventures with her three older sisters there. All four girls rode behind their mother's/aunt's saddles on cattle roundups. She and sister Barbara, developed a lifelong love of horses. In her teens she participated in rodeos in La Junta, CO with her horse, Zipper, who would do anything for her, and vice versa.
She married young, had a son, James (Jim), but the marriage dissolved. She met Ron Sales who became the love of her life. Ron adopted her toddler, making a close-knit family of three. Ron was an estimator for commercial construction contractors and a partner in Gateway Construction, Gateway, CO. He was a very busy man but he always found time for Martha & Jim. After Jim died at the age of 38, Martha declined. Ron cared for her many needs until his death in July 2015.
Martha excelled at sewing, crocheting bedspreads, afghans, fancy doll clothes, table cloths, gorgeous doilies etc. For many years, she was a commercial seamstress. She enjoyed fishing with family, ATV trips, flowers in her yard, grandsons when she could have them, coloring, jigsaw puzzles, Bingo and music.
She was preceded in death by her parents Florence Burns (McGown) and George W. Morley, husband Ron Sales and son James; two sisters - Syble Blocker and Nettie Morley. She is survived by her sister, Barbara Wagner (Charles) of Monte Vista, CO, grandsons: Kasey, Cody, and Conner; nephew John Fazekas (Diane) & their boys; nieces: Sherry Bowen (Bud), Crystal Fazekas, Christiana Fazekas and her children & grandchildren.
